About This Item
Baen Books, NY, 1990. Very Good/Very Good. Octavo, hardcover, previous owner's label on endpaper else near fine in VG brown pictorial dj. Book Club edition. 259 pages. Jacket has a animated picture of a woman with a robot's arm over her head.
